Our money system is a toxic left-over from a time when theft on
a grand scale – war and empire-building – was glorified. Today,
we need to move on from a system that allows and encourages the
worst in us (and the worst among us) to prosper. We take the money
system for granted. » We accept that banks have the right to
create, rent out and then destroy money. » We accept that banks
have a right to charge us (and our government) interest on this
money. » We accept that the system enhances inequality, drives
climate change, degrades our planet, promotes war and conflict, and
has always led to eventual disaster. But why do we accept this
manifestly undemocratic money system, which serves only to
concentrate power and wealth in the hands of organisations and
individuals that have profit – not our collective interests –
at heart? Curious to find the answer, researcher and writer Ivo
Mosley set out to uncover – and tell – the story of how
money-creation works and how it came to be this way. Many years in
the writing, this book is not an attack on individuals or a rant
against bankers. Rather it’s a remarkably clear and comprehensive
examination of a system that supports unaccountable and destructive
power. It also points the way to the simple reforms that are
necessary if we wish to create a more just and equitable world.
Easily accessible to readers with no previous knowledge of
economics and finance, this is a book for anyone interested in
creating a fairer and more sustainable society in the face of
economic, financial and environmental crisis.
